Description

Featuring yet another flamboyant abortionist, sideshow fetuses, Mother with a capital M, eugenic suspicions, and plenty more population panics. We'll see how the battle over family planning took very different forms from 1900 up to when Roe vs. Wade made abortion federally legal. We'll see how conversations around the history of abortion and birth control continue to leave out the most important voices, the voices of those who can get pregnant, instead promoting racial population fantasies and fears.

American Hysteria is a podcast exploring the fantastical thinking and irrational fears of Americans through the lens of moral panics, urban legends, and conspiracy theories, how they shape our psychology and culture, and why we end up believing them. Poet-turned-podcaster Chelsey Weber-Smith explores the sometimes hilarious, sometimes horrifying stories of historical and modern American freak-outs, and the real social issues they act to cover up. An in-depth alternative history, the show also analyzes how issues of race, gender, sexuality, and class have informed our beliefs from the Puritans to the present.
